Addiction Treatment
Our Buffalo Suboxone Treatment Doctors want to help WNY residents with their drug addictions. Our Buffalo Suboxone Treatment Doctors help people who are looking to withdraw from pain medication, or other opioids, do so safely with medicine-assisted detoxification through the use of Suboxone. Suboxone is a medication that stops uncomfortable withdrawal symptoms. Suboxone contains buprenorphine and naloxone. Suboxone works by attaching to the same receptors as other opioids. Suboxone also leaves the brain cells more slowly than opioids.
